Easement Land Clearing in Houston, TX
Easement land clearing services involve removing trees, brush, and other obstructions from designated areas on a property to create clear access or meet specific land use requirements. These projects often include clearing pathways for utilities, access roads, drainage improvements, or preparing land for future construction or development. Property owners typically seek this service to ensure safe, unobstructed access to utility lines, to maintain proper drainage, or to meet local regulations for land use and property boundaries.
Before requesting easement land clearing, property owners should understand the scope of the project, including the size of the area to be cleared and any potential restrictions or permits required by local authorities. It is also helpful to consider the type of vegetation or obstacles present, as this can influence the clearing methods used. Clarifying these details can ensure the project aligns with land management goals and helps prevent unexpected delays or costs.

Easement Land Clearing Questions
What is easement land clearing? Easement land clearing involves removing trees, brush, and debris within designated property access rights to ensure clear pathways for utilities or other uses.
Why might property owners need easement land clearing? It is often required to maintain access for utility companies, prevent obstructions, or prepare land for future development or improvements.
What types of projects typically require easement clearing? Projects include installing or maintaining utility lines, drainage work, and ensuring access routes remain unobstructed on private or public land.
What should property owners consider before clearing an easement? It's important to understand easement boundaries, coordinate with relevant authorities, and ensure that clearing complies with local regulations.
